<em><u>Explanation</u></em>:
The only information we have to go on is that ∠AWZ ≅ ∠XYC. However, these are not specific kinds of angles that can prove lines parallel. If we had a pair of alternate interior angles, such as ∠AWZ and ∠WZY, we could say that the lines are parallel. However, we do not have enough information.

Let's simplify step-by-step.
3x2+9x+6−(8x2+3x−10)+(2x+4)(3x−7)
Distribute:
=3x2+9x+6+−8x2+−3x+10+(2x)(3x)+(2x)(−7)+(4)(3x)+(4)(−7)
=3x2+9x+6+−8x2+−3x+10+6x2+−14x+12x+−28
Combine Like Terms:
=3x2+9x+6+−8x2+−3x+10+6x2+−14x+12x+−28
=(3x2+−8x2+6x2)+(9x+−3x+−14x+12x)+(6+10+−28)
=x2+4x+−12
Answer:
=x2+4x−12
Let us assume the number of student's in Zoe's class = x
Then
Number of students that have pets = 4x/5
Number of students that have rodents as pets = (1/8) * (4x/5)
= x/10
Number of students in Zoe's class
that have pets that are not rodents = (4x/5) - (x/10)
= (8x - x)/10
= 7x/10
